  • Mentored Youth Trout Day

    Get the kids outdoors for a special "head start" on trout season! This statewide event allows young anglers to fish a full week before the general opening day. Quick Details: Who: Youth ages 15 and under. Requirements: Kids must have a free Mentored Youth Permit or a Voluntary Youth License. Mentors: Must be accompanied by a licensed adult (16+) with a valid 2026 PA Fishing License and Trout Stamp. Keep: Youth may harvest up to two trout (7-inch minimum); adults must catch-and-release. Prepare for the season by checking the 2026 Trout Stocking Schedule to find a participating creek or lake near you
